MACKENZIE PAPERS. Vol. XVIII. Letter book (ff. 20-36) of James Wemyss Mackenzie (afterwards 5th Bart. of Scatwell), 18 July, 1808-8 Mar. 1810 and n.d. Preceded (f. 1) by MS. copies of "An Act concerning the Militia," and (f. 16) "An Act for Establishing and declaring Rules and Articles of War," both passed by the Assembly of Jamaica in 1802. Paper; ff. 36. Folio.
